Al-Baour meets with the Dutch ambassador.

Pulbished on:

Tripoli, August 31, 2025 (LANA) – Taher Al-Baour, Acting Minister of Foreign Affairs and International Cooperation of the Government of National Unity, discussed with the new Ambassador of the Kingdom of the Netherlands to Libya, Arian Ulenzeif, arrangements related to resuming the work of the Dutch embassy in the capital, Tripoli, and ways to resume issuing visas to Libyan citizens, in addition to securing related logistical and security aspects.This came during a meeting held this morning,... “Alarming Levels of Enforced Disappearances Across Libya Threaten National Reconciliation,” UNSMIL says.

Pulbished on:

Tripoli, 31 August 2025 (Lana)The United Nations Support Mission in Libya (UNSMIL) expressed its alarm at the pervasive and systematic practice of enforced disappearances across the country, warning of its serious repercussions on the human rights environment, political life, and prospects for peace and national reconciliation.This came in a press statement issued by the UN Special Representative of the Secretary-General for Libya on the Occasion of the International Day of the Victims... Libyan Airlines apologizes for canceling its Istanbul-Tripoli flight and announces compensation to passengers.

Pulbished on:

Tripoli, August 30, 2025 (LANA) – Libyan Airlines officially apologized to its passengers on Saturday for the cancellation of flight number LN193 (Istanbul-Tripoli), scheduled for yesterday, Friday, confirming that the cancellation was due to reasons beyond its control.The company clarified, in a post on its official social media page, that it will refund the full value of the tickets to the affected passengers without any deductions, noting that the refund procedures will be carried out through its authorized offices in... Douma affirms his rejection of any foreign military presence in Libya under any name or justification

Pulbished on:

Benghazi, August 30, 2025 (LANA) - Second Deputy Speaker of the House of Representatives, Misbah Douma, expressed his deep concern about the continued military presence on Libyan soil, despite the changes witnessed in the local political landscape and the ongoing efforts to end the division and achieve stability.In a statement published by House Spokesperson Abdullah Blihaq, Douma affirmed his explicit rejection of any foreign military presence, under any name or justification, noting the growing nationalist voices calling for... The European Union calls for peaceful dialogue in Libya and warns against escalation in Tripoli.

Pulbished on:

Tripoli, August 30, 2025 (LANA) - The European Union has renewed its call for all Libyan parties to exercise restraint and resolve differences through peaceful dialogue, with the support of the United Nations Support Mission in Libya (UNSMIL).This came in a tweet by the Head of the European Union Delegation to Libya, Nicola Orlando, expressing deep concern over what he described as "the most worrying recent developments" in the capital, Tripoli.Orlando stressed, in his tweet posted on X, on...
